: Generally the best option for healthy, socialized animals. You can find specialized breeders through registries like the American Dairy Goat Association (ADGA) or the American Boer Goat Association for meat breeds.
: Verify your local zoning laws and HOA rules; some residential areas prohibit livestock or have strict space requirements.
